Watchmeister Posted December 14, 2009 Report Posted December 14, 2009 If you are looking for white it sounds like you are looking for an old Eddie Lee dial. They do come up. Of the rep dials ever offered I think they are the best. I do believe that DSN's original version actually had white lettering as well. Be forewarned though that it is not just the printed font that is wrong on the dial. The cut-out 6 and 9 are also shaped differently. In reality, 99% of folks won't ever notice this anyhow. Watchmeister Posted December 14, 2009 Report Posted December 14, 2009 The EL dial is my favorite as well. But the Davidsen is also better than you might think. In point of fact there were 3 different versions of the gen dial and the last one has more of a grey tint to the text. The gen dial in the pics is a first generation dial.

Watchmeister Posted December 15, 2009 Report Posted December 15, 2009 you are a panerai Library Where can i find Pictures from the 3 different version of pam 127 gen dials.? I am not a genius. I have had the benefit of seeing all 3 and at some point have owned two of the three different dials/watches. My favorite is the first dial used on the first 500 or so. It has the whitest font and the most "pronounced" font similar to the original 6152's which the Fiddy is meant to be a homage for.
